So we took off for Wal-Mart and it took us away from Kapolei toward ummmm nothing. So we turned around and headed back towards the resort and to Denny's. Denny's is only a mile or so up the road at the next exit, along with Target, McDonald's and several other restaurants. We went and ate breakfast here....
We met some of the friendliest people here. From the waitress to the locals and there were several families that were also staying at Aulani there. They had the $2, $4, $6, $8 menu also as well as local items like spam, rice, pineapple, etc. So we asked how to get to Wal-Mart and they gave us great directions.
So off we went on our adventure and headed into Wal-Mart. We found a huge selection of souvenirs, t-shirts, etc. We got water, macadamia nuts, cereal, soda, milk, cups, plates, and a few other necessities. The bottled water and soda were the same price as the mainland except the bottle deposit for us. Then we headed back to the resort.
We pulled up and opened the trunk and the bell boys yelled groceries and they came running with tubs and a luggage cart. Asked if we had anything breakable and proceeded to completely unload the trunk for us and said they would meet us up at the room. That was completely unexpected and DH and I left his parents with them to head to the room while we took the car to the self-park garage.
After we put groceries away we went and looked at the shops. (If you see something you want make sure you get it then because some things sell quickly and they sometimes don't get more.)
